CK-T2A Ultra-Slim Gate Barrier RFID Reader​​​ Specifications

Main Specifications

  • BrandCykeo
  • ModelCK-T2A
  • Product NameUltra-Slim Gate Barrier RFID Reader​​​

Physical Parameters

  • ​Communication ProtocolRJ45; RS232 (WiFi/4G optional)
  • ​MaterialClear acrylic with ABS
  • ​AppearanceMain body: Pearl White; Panel: Off-White
  • Dimensions1300mm*398mm*69mm
  • ​Alarm FunctionAudible & visual alarm
  • ​Display10.1-inch capacitive touch screen
  • Industrial controlN29 CPU, 2G RAM, 32G ROM RK3288 CPU, 2G RAM, 8G ROM (optional)
  • ​InstallationFlush-mounted installation
  • FeatureInfrared trigger

Developer Support

  • API InterfacesRESTful & Native APIs (IoT/ERP Integration Ready)
  • ​Secondary Development SDKFull toolkit for ​custom firmware & app development
  • ​LanguagesJava, C# (Cross-Platform Compatibility)

Performance Parameters

  • Frequency Range840MHz~960MHz (Adjustable)
  • Air Interface ProtocolEPC C1G2, ISO 18000-6B/C, GB/T29768-2013 (Optional)
  • Output Power0-33dBm (adjustable)
  • RF Output Power (Port)33dBm±1dBm (MAX)
  • Reading Range0-400cm (adjustable)
  • Output Power Adjustment 1dB Step
  • Performance200 tags/sec
  • Network Interface10M/100M Adaptive
  • Alarm Response<300ms (audible 110dB @ 1m)

Operating Environment

  • Operating Temperature-10°C ~ +50°C
  • Operating VoltageAC 220V ±10%
  • Operating Humidity10%RH~90%RH
  • Power supply inputAC220V
  • Power Consumption20W

GATE BARRIER RFID READER FAQS​

How Does the Gate Barrier RFID Reader Handle High-Traffic Environments like Retail Stores?​

Solution​​: The CK-T2A Gate Barrier RFID Reader is engineered for crowded scenarios with three advanced features:

  • ​Dual-Antenna Beamforming​​: Uses directional UHF antennas to create a focused 6m detection zone, minimizing interference from adjacent areas. This ensures only tagged items within the gate’s boundaries trigger alerts, reducing false positives by 98% compared to standard systems.
  • ​Real-Time EPC Filtering​​: Automatically ignores duplicate or unregistered tags via customizable whitelist/blacklist rules. For example, in retail settings, it differentiates between paid items (whitelisted tags) and unpaid inventory.
  • ​Dynamic Power Adjustment​​: Automatically tunes output power (1-33dBm) based on foot traffic density. During peak hours, it prioritizes speed (200+ tags/sec) while maintaining accuracy; in low-traffic periods, it conserves energy.

​Ideal Use Case​​: Deployed at Zara’s flagship store in Madrid, the system reduced theft attempts by 72% while allowing seamless customer flow during sales events.

Can This RFID Gate Barrier Integrate with Existing Anti-Theft and Access Control Systems?​

Technical Integration​​: The CK-T2A supports multi-layer security integration through:

  • ​Hardware Compatibility​​: Built-in RS232, Ethernet, and optional WiFi/4G ports connect directly to third-party systems like Honeywell alarms, Axis CCTV cameras, and Boon Edam turnstiles.
  • ​Protocol Flexibility​​: Supports HTTP/MQTT for cloud-based platforms (e.g., AWS IoT) and ONVIF for video surveillance sync. Pre-configured templates for SAP EWM and Oracle Retail Xstore streamline ERP/WMS integration.
  • ​Custom Alerts​​: Programmable triggers include:
    • ​Instant EAS Alarms​​: Activates strobe lights and 100dB buzzers when unregistered tags pass through.
    • ​Silent Notifications​​: Sends real-time API alerts to security teams’ devices via Slack or Microsoft Teams.

​Case Study​​: A Munich library reduced book loss by 65% by syncing the gate barrier with their RFID inventory database, triggering automatic check-in/check-out updates.

What Makes This RFID Gate Barrier Suitable for Harsh Industrial Environments?​

Ruggedized Design Features​​:

  • ​Extreme Temperature Resilience​​: Operates flawlessly from -20°C (freezing warehouses) to 60°C (steel foundries) with a heated/cooled internal module that prevents circuit board condensation.
  • ​Impact Resistance​​: The 8mm tempered acrylic-ABS composite survives 50kg lateral impacts (e.g., forklift collisions), exceeding MIL-STD-810G drop-test standards.
  • ​Dust/Water Protection​​: IP54-rated seals block particulate ingress, critical for automotive plants or agricultural storage facilities.

​Performance Validation​​:

  • Tested in Dubai’s Jebel Ali Port, where the system maintained 99.5% read accuracy despite 50°C heat and sandstorms.
  • In a Norwegian fish processing plant (-15°C), it achieved 18 months of zero downtime, tracking 12,000+ tagged cargo crates daily.
